Really wanted a APC9 or GHM9 but alas, prohib.
So I turned my 1970s 10/22 into the closest thing. 26inch OAL without comp.
Ruger 10/22 carbine receiver
SB22 Fixed Kit chassis
Ballistic Advantage 8” barrel
Tac Sol X Ring compensator
SBI super lite stock
TANDEMKROSS bolt release and skeletonized mag release
Butler Creek 25/22 mag pinned at 10 of course
Holosun ARO
Magpul VFG
